What is the primary focus of 'pragmatics' in language use?

Explanation:
Pragmatics in language use emphasizes the appropriate use of language within social contexts. It involves understanding how context influences the interpretation of meaning, including the social norms, cultural background, and specific situational factors that affect communication. This perspective goes beyond the literal interpretation of words and sentences, looking instead at how speakers use language to convey intentions, emotions, and other subtleties in various interactions. For instance, the same phrase may be interpreted differently depending on the setting, tone, and relationship between the speakers. By focusing on the context of communication, pragmatics plays a crucial role in effective interactions and helps individuals navigate social situations successfully. The other aspects of language mentioned, such as understanding word meanings, analyzing speech sounds, and the rules of sentence structure, pertain to different linguistic domains like semantics, phonetics, and syntax, respectively. While these areas are essential components of language, they do not specifically address the contextual and social dimensions that pragmatics encompasses.
